Currently, Ms. Gonzales serves as the chief executive officer and founder of Jodi Rose Studio, LLC located in Sister Bay, Wisconsin.

Through Jodi Rose Studio, Ms. Gonzales offers a wide range of techniques and methods which are supported by research in the fields of art therapy, yoga, neuroscience and positive psychology. Notably, she has curated and implemented more than 110 projects and exhibits including public art and temporary environmental sculpture installations. Her impressive repertoire of past roles includes Director at the Peninsula School of Art and Director of the Guenzel Gallery at the school. She served as an Art Clinician at RCS Empowers Inc., she was the Art Director of VisionPerry, and she was an expressive arts therapist and youth program coordinator of PSA Art Awakenings. Additionally, she was the Primary Art Therapist at the Mirasol Centers for Eating Disorders Recovery.

Before embarking on her current career path, Ms. Gonzales earned her Bachelor of Arts in Communication and the Arts from the University of Wisconsin-Green Bay. She is a graduate of the Door County Leadership and the Greater Tucson Leadership. Later, she received her Master of Arts in Expressive Art Therapy and Counseling Psychology from Prescott College. Ms. Gonzales holds credentials from the Art Therapy Credentials Board, the National Board of Certified Counselors, and yoga teacher certification from the International Yoga Alliance. Ms. Gonzales is an active community member who is proactively dedicated to expanding trauma-informed services and resources through advocacy efforts with the area’s Mental Health Focus Group and Trauma-Informed Community Team.

Since 2001, Ms. Gonzales has spearheaded several non-profit and community-based programs which includes the launching of the community outreach program at the Peninsula School of Art in 2001. She co-founded an art-based economic development initiative in Perry County, TN in 2009, and most recently she led the 390th Memorial Museum to achieve Core Documents Verification by the American Alliance of Museums. As a board member of the Arizona Art Therapy Association, she was part of leadership that introduced a bill to support title protection for art therapists in the State of Arizona, which was passed into law in 2017. Currently, she is cultivating a community wellness initiative called STRIDECreative, in partnership with United Way Door County, the region’s five public school districts, and numerous organizational stakeholders.
